Since 1984, PDMI has provided pharmacy data processing and other flexible, scalable solutions to help our clients meet their business objectives. We offer transparent, pass-through pharmacy processing and other services for private label Pharmacy Benefit Managers (PBMs), vertically integrated health plans and hospital systems. In addition to Pharmacy Benefit Administrative Services, we offer 340B Administration, Hospice and Long-Term Care Services.
